What Are Wholesale Kitchen Cabinets?

Understanding Wholesale Kitchen Cabinets

Wholesale kitchen cabinets are cabinets that are sold in bulk by a supplier to a business or individual. These suppliers typically sell directly to contractors, builders, or large-scale kitchen renovation companies. Because wholesale suppliers sell in bulk, they can offer cabinets at a lower price compared to retail suppliers. Wholesale suppliers often provide a wide variety of cabinet styles, designs, and finishes, but the customization options may be more limited than what you would find in a retail setting.

Benefits of Wholesale Kitchen Cabinets

  1. Lower Prices: One of the biggest advantages of choosing wholesale kitchen cabinets is the price. Buying in bulk allows wholesalers to offer cabinets at significantly lower prices than retail suppliers.
  2. Bulk Discounts: If you’re renovating multiple kitchens or working on a large project, buying wholesale can help you save even more with bulk discounts.
  3. Wide Selection: Wholesale suppliers often carry a broad range of cabinet options, including standard styles and sizes that meet the needs of most kitchens.
  4. Fast Delivery: Many wholesale suppliers have fast delivery times, which can be an advantage if you need your cabinets quickly.

Downsides of Wholesale Kitchen Cabinets

  1. Limited Customization: Wholesale kitchen cabinets tend to offer less room for customization. You may be limited to specific sizes, colors, and finishes.
  2. Not Directly Customer-Focused: Wholesale suppliers typically cater to businesses rather than individual consumers, so you may not receive the same level of customer service or guidance that you would get at a retail store.
  3. Quality Variations: The quality of wholesale kitchen cabinets can vary significantly depending on the supplier. It’s important to research and ensure that you’re buying cabinets from a reputable wholesaler.

What Are Retail Kitchen Cabinets?

Understanding Retail Kitchen Cabinets

Retail kitchen cabinets are sold directly to individual consumers through stores or online platforms. Retail suppliers often offer more personalized service and customization options than wholesale suppliers. These suppliers typically have showrooms where you can see and feel the cabinets in person before making a decision. Retailers may also offer a wider range of designer options, colors, and materials to suit your preferences.

Benefits of Retail Kitchen Cabinets

  1. Customization: Retail suppliers often offer more options for customizing your cabinets. This includes choosing the size, style, finish, and even hardware that matches your kitchen’s aesthetic.
  2. In-Person Showrooms: Many retail suppliers have showrooms where you can physically view and inspect the cabinets before making a purchase. This can help you make a more confident decision about the quality and appearance of the cabinets.
  3. Higher Quality Options: Retail kitchen cabinets often feature higher-quality materials, finishes, and construction. These cabinets may last longer and provide more value over time.
  4. Customer Service: Retail suppliers often provide better customer service and support, assisting you with everything from design advice to installation guidance. This can be helpful, especially if you’re not familiar with the process of choosing and installing kitchen cabinets.
  5. Financing and Warranty: Many retail suppliers offer financing options and warranties, which can give you peace of mind in case there are any issues with your cabinets after purchase.

Downsides of Retail Kitchen Cabinets

  1. Higher Prices: Retail kitchen cabinets are typically more expensive than wholesale cabinets. The added cost often comes from the more personalized service and higher-quality materials.
  2. Limited Selection of Budget Options: While retail suppliers often carry higher-quality cabinets, they may not offer as many budget-friendly options as wholesalers. If you’re working with a tight budget, this could be a limitation.
  3. Longer Lead Times: Custom-made or high-end cabinets may take longer to produce and deliver, which can delay your kitchen renovation project.

Key Factors to Consider When Choosing Between Wholesale and Retail Kitchen Cabinets

1. Budget

Your budget plays a major role in choosing between wholesale and retail kitchen cabinets. If you’re working with a tight budget, wholesale suppliers may be the better option. You can get cabinets at a much lower price and use the savings for other aspects of your kitchen renovation. On the other hand, if you have a larger budget and want more customization options and higher-quality materials, retail suppliers may be the way to go.

2. Style and Design Preferences

Retail suppliers usually offer more variety in terms of cabinet styles, finishes, and customization options. If you’re looking for something specific or want to match a unique kitchen design, retail suppliers are likely to have more choices. Wholesale suppliers, while they may offer a wide selection, often focus on standard sizes and styles with limited customization.

3. Quality of Materials

If quality is your primary concern, retail kitchen cabinets may be the better option. They often feature better materials, construction, and finishes compared to wholesale cabinets. Retail cabinets may be more durable and last longer, making them a good investment in the long run.

4. Customer Service and Support

Retail suppliers generally provide better customer service than wholesale suppliers. If you need guidance in choosing cabinets or help with the installation process, a retail supplier is more likely to offer personalized assistance. Wholesale suppliers, on the other hand, may not offer the same level of service and may be more focused on large-scale orders.

5. Delivery and Lead Time

Wholesale suppliers often have quicker delivery times, especially if you’re ordering standard-sized cabinets. However, retail suppliers may require longer lead times, especially if you’re customizing your cabinets. Consider your timeline when deciding between wholesale and retail cabinets. If you need your cabinets quickly, wholesale may be the better option.

6. Installation Options

Some retail suppliers offer installation services as part of their package, which can make the process easier for you. Wholesale suppliers may not provide installation services, meaning you might need to hire a separate contractor or professional to install your cabinets.

7. Warranty and After-Sales Service

Retail suppliers often offer warranties on their kitchen cabinets, which can give you peace of mind if something goes wrong after installation. Wholesale suppliers may not always offer warranties, and their after-sales service might not be as strong.

How to Choose the Best Supplier for Your Kitchen Renovation

1. Research Multiple Suppliers

It’s always a good idea to research both wholesale and retail suppliers before making a decision. Compare prices, quality, customer reviews, and services offered. Look for suppliers who have a good reputation for quality and customer satisfaction.

2. Consider Your Long-Term Needs

Think about your long-term needs and whether you want cabinets that will last for many years. Retail cabinets may be a better choice if you want durability, high-quality materials, and a personalized design. Wholesale cabinets are great for short-term solutions or if you need to stick to a tight budget.

3. Visit Showrooms

If you’re considering retail suppliers, visiting their showrooms can be incredibly helpful. You’ll get to see the cabinets in person, inspect their quality, and get a feel for their design. Even if you choose wholesale, some suppliers have showrooms where you can view their cabinets before buying.

4. Ask for Recommendations

If you know someone who has recently renovated their kitchen, ask them about their experience with their supplier. Word of mouth can be a powerful tool in finding reliable suppliers who meet your needs.

5. Get Quotes and Compare Prices

Before making a final decision, get quotes from both wholesale and retail suppliers. This will give you a better idea of the total cost of your kitchen cabinets and help you make a more informed choice.
